Introduction to Television Commercial Production
Online Course
This self-paced e-learning course introduces marketing managers to the process of producing television commercials, with special emphasis on their roles and responsibilities. Even managers who have experience in commercial production or have taken an in-class course will find this material to be a valuable refresher and resource.
The course is divided into eight main modules:
- Storyboard Review from a Production Perspective
- Talent Costs
- Test Production
- Overview of the Production Process
- Bidding
- Pre-Production
- The Shoot
- Post-Production
Each of these modules is made up of several important subtopics - such as screening directors' reels, casting, and pre-production meetings. The last subtopic of each module, "Check Your Skills," offers activities and exercises to assess the user's understanding of the material. The course also includes a number of helpful tools and checklists that can be easily printed out to use in managing actual production projects.
